#72335b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#72335b is composed of 44.7% red, 20%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.3% magenta, 20.2%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 321.9 degrees, a saturation of 38.2% and a lightness of 32.4%. #72335b color hex could be obtained by blending #e466b6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#72335b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060204 is the darkest color, while #fbf7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#72335b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#594c54 is the less saturated color, while #a50069 is the most saturated one.
